What Are Waterfalls and How Are They Formed?
A waterfall forms when water from a river or stream flows over a steep vertical drop, typically due to erosion. Hard rock lies over softer rock, and as time passes, the soft rock erodes faster, creating a dramatic drop. This process results in a waterfall — a majestic sight that blends water, rock, gravity, and time.
Types of Waterfalls
- Plunge Waterfall: Water drops vertically without touching the rock.
- Cascade Waterfall: Water descends over multiple steps of rock.
- Tiered Waterfall: Water falls in several distinct levels or drops.
- Fan Waterfall: Water spreads horizontally while falling, forming a fan shape.
Top 3 Must-Visit Beauty of Waterfalls in Bangladesh
1. Nafakhum Waterfall – The Power of Remakri
Located in Thanchi, Bandarban, Nafakhum is one of the largest waterfalls in Bangladesh in terms of water volume. The waterfall is fed by the Sangu River and becomes especially powerful during the monsoon season.
To reach Nafakhum, one must hike through dense hills and cross tribal villages and rivers by boat — making the journey as memorable as the destination.
2. Ham Ham Waterfall – Hidden in the Jungle
Found deep within the Lawachara Rainforest in Moulvibazar, the Ham Ham Waterfall (also called Cheetah Falls) is a gem for trekkers. Getting there requires a challenging 7–8 km hike through muddy paths, thick jungle, and streams.
The reward? A stunning 45–50 feet high waterfall that crashes down into a pool, surrounded by silence except for the sound of nature.

Tips for a Safe and Enjoyable Waterfall Trip
Because safety and nature should go hand-in-hand.
Exploring a waterfall is one of the most refreshing ways to reconnect with nature. However, while the beauty of cascading waters may seem inviting, it’s important to stay cautious. So, before you pack your bags, take note of these simple but effective safety tips that will enhance your experience and keep you protected.
🥾 1. Wear Proper Hiking Shoes with Strong Grip
Waterfalls often involve rocky and uneven paths. Therefore, wearing good quality hiking shoes with strong grip can prevent unwanted slips and injuries. Even if the trail seems easy, don’t underestimate the danger of wet, mossy rocks.
🎒 2. Pack Smart: Water, Snacks & Waterproof Bag
In addition to excitement, a waterfall trip also demands preparation. Carry enough drinking water, a few energy-boosting snacks, and a waterproof bag to protect your electronics and valuables. This way, unexpected rain or spray won’t ruin your belongings.
🚮 3. Don’t Litter — Respect Nature Beauty of Waterfalls
Keeping the environment clean isn’t just a rule — it’s a responsibility. Whether you’re deep in the hills or near a village, always carry your trash back. Moreover, avoiding plastic helps preserve the purity of the streams and natural habitats.
🧭 4. Use a Local Guide in Unfamiliar Areas
Especially in remote places, having a local guide is extremely helpful. Not only will they ensure your safety, but they’ll also introduce hidden trails and share interesting facts about the place. As a result, your trip becomes both safe and more enriching.
